Area Forecast Discussion National Weather Service Key West FL 1023 PM EDT Thu Sep 18 2025

...New DISCUSSION, MARINE, AVIATION...

.DISCUSSION... Issued at 924 PM EDT Thu Sep 18 2025

The Keys remain in a rather wet pattern this evening due to upper troughing over the Gulf and precipitable water remaining quite high at around 2.2 inches. CAPE has been modest with some drier air creeping in through the layers above 500 mb. There was an abundance of boundaries this evening and provided a trigger for scattered to numerous showers across the Keys and surrounding waters. However, thunderstorms have been limited and short lived.

Deep layered moisture is expected to remain about the same through the overnight period, as is the trough aloft. However, the lower broad lower trough over the Bahamas is expected to sharpen some allowing the outer fringes of a modest high centered near the Central Gulf Coast to become more dominant across the area. This along with the current outflow boundary working its way southward through the Keys and adjacent waters should result in a quieter spell for the island chain in the upcoming hours. May consider nudging PoPs down for the balance of the overnight. Winds will be light to gentle and broadly northeasterly. Expect lows in the upper 70s with dew points in the mid 70s.

.MARINE... Issued at 924 PM EDT Thu Sep 18 2025

Disorganized high pressure over the southeast and Gulf, in concert with broad troughing over the Bahamas, will result in broadly gentle northeasterly breezes on Keys waters overnight. No changes planned for the evening marine update.

.AVIATION... (00Z TAFS) Issued at 924 PM EDT Thu Sep 18 2025

VFR conditions are expected to prevail at the island terminals overnight. Surface winds away from convection will be light to gentle out of the northeast.
